Banana choco oat bars are a great way to enjoy the combination of sweet bananas, rich chocolate, and wholesome oats. They are not only delicious but also packed with nutrients and make for a satisfying snack or dessert.

This is vegan and gluten free recipe. Dish can be prepared in 105 minutes. Recipe requires some culinary experience (medium difficulty). Number of ingredients: 11.

Ingredients
  • 3 piece Ripe bananas
  • 2 cup Rolled oats
  • 1 cup Almond flour
  • 2 tablespoon Cocoa powder
  • 1 teaspoon Baking powder
  • 1 pinch Salt
  • 1/4 cup Maple syrup
  • 2 tablespoon Coconut oil
  • 1 teaspoon Vanilla extract
  • 1/4 cup Dark chocolate chips
  • 1/4 cup Chopped walnuts
Instructions
  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a baking dish.
  2. In a large bowl, mash the ripe bananas until smooth.
  3. Add the rolled oats, almond fl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, salt, maple syrup, coconut oil, and vanilla extract to the bowl. Mix well until all the ingredients are combined.
  4. Fold in the dark chocolate chips and chopped walnuts.
  5. Pour the mixture into the greased baking dish and spread it evenly.
  6.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, or until the edges are golden brown.
  7. Remove from the oven and let it cool in the baking dish for 10 minutes.
  8. Transfer the bars to a wire rack and let them cool completely.
  9. Once cooled, cut into bars and serve.
